1. The software

Vestyn is licensed under the GNU Affero General Public License v3.0. The pre-built container images and apps distributed today are covered by that license. The source repository is not yet public — we're completing a security and history review before publishing it during the alpha. In the meantime, each published Docker image is accompanied by a downloadable, version-matched Corresponding Source archive, linked directly next to the image on Docker Hub and on the self-hosting guide, satisfying AGPL-3.0 §6(d) for network-server distribution. Once the repository is public, you'll be able to get the source directly instead.
